

Le traduzioni sono generate tramite traduzione automatica. In caso di conflitto tra il contenuto di una traduzione e la versione originale in Inglese, quest'ultima prevarrà.

# Attivazione dell'opzione per pubblicare i log su Amazon CloudWatch
<a name="AuroraPostgreSQL.CloudWatch.Publishing"></a>

**Per pubblicare il log PostgreSQL del cluster Aurora PostgreSQL DB in Logs, scegli l'opzione di esportazione dei log per il cluster. CloudWatch ** Puoi scegliere l'impostazione Log export (Esportazione log) durante la creazione del cluster database Aurora PostgreSQL. In alternativa, puoi modificare il cluster in un secondo momento. Quando modifichi un cluster esistente, i relativi log PostgreSQL di ogni istanza vengono pubblicati CloudWatch nel cluster da quel momento in poi. Per Aurora PostgreSQL, PostgreSQL log () è l'unico log che viene pubblicato su Amazon. `postgresql.log` CloudWatch 

Puoi utilizzare l'API Console di gestione AWS AWS CLI, the o RDS per attivare la funzionalità di esportazione dei log per il tuo cluster Aurora PostgreSQL DB. 

## Console
<a name="AuroraPostgreSQL.CloudWatch.Console"></a>

Scegli l'opzione Log exports per iniziare a pubblicare i log PostgreSQL dal cluster Aurora PostgreSQL DB su Logs. CloudWatch 

**Per attivare la funzionalità Log export (Esportazione log) dalla console**

1. Aprire la console Amazon RDS all'indirizzo [https://console.aws.amazon.com/rds/](https://console.aws.amazon.com/rds/).

1. Nel pannello di navigazione, seleziona **Database**.

1. Scegli il cluster Aurora PostgreSQL DB di cui desideri pubblicare i dati di registro nei registri. CloudWatch 

1. Scegliere **Modify (Modifica)**.

1. Nella sezione **Log exports** (Esportazioni log) scegli **Postgresql log** (Log PostgreSQL).

1. Scegliere **Continue (Continua)** e quindi selezionare **Modify cluster (Modifica cluster)** nella pagina di riepilogo.

## AWS CLI
<a name="AuroraPostgreSQL.CloudWatch.CLI"></a>

Puoi attivare l'opzione di esportazione dei log per iniziare a pubblicare i log di Aurora PostgreSQL su Amazon Logs con. CloudWatch AWS CLI A tale scopo, esegui il comando [modify-db-cluster con le seguenti opzioni](https://docs.aws.amazon.com/cli/latest/reference/rds/modify-db-cluster.html) AWS CLI : 
+ `--db-cluster-identifier`: l’identificatore del cluster di database.
+ `--cloudwatch-logs-export-configuration`—L'impostazione di configurazione per i tipi di log da impostare per l'esportazione in CloudWatch Logs for the DB cluster.

Puoi pubblicare i log Aurora PostgreSQL anche emettendo uno dei seguenti comandi della AWS CLI : 
+ [create-db-cluster](https://docs.aws.amazon.com/cli/latest/reference/rds/create-db-cluster.html)
+ [restore-db-cluster-from-s3](https://docs.aws.amazon.com/cli/latest/reference/rds/restore-db-cluster-from-s3.html)
+ [restore-db-cluster-from-snapshot](https://docs.aws.amazon.com/cli/latest/reference/rds/restore-db-cluster-from-snapshot.html)
+ [restore-db-cluster-to-point-in-time](https://docs.aws.amazon.com/cli/latest/reference/rds/restore-db-cluster-to-point-in-time.html)

Esegui uno di questi AWS CLI comandi con le seguenti opzioni:
+ `--db-cluster-identifier`: l’identificatore del cluster di database.
+ `--engine`— – Il motore di database.
+ `--enable-cloudwatch-logs-exports`—L'impostazione di configurazione per i tipi di log da abilitare per l'esportazione in CloudWatch Logs for the DB cluster.

Potrebbero essere necessarie altre opzioni a seconda del AWS CLI comando eseguito.

**Example**  
Il comando seguente crea un cluster Aurora PostgreSQL DB per pubblicare i file di registro nei registri. CloudWatch   
Per Linux, macOS o Unix:  

```
1. aws rds create-db-cluster \
2.     --db-cluster-identifier {{my-db-cluster}} \
3.     --engine aurora-postgresql \
4.     --enable-cloudwatch-logs-exports postgresql
```
Per Windows:  

```
1. aws rds create-db-cluster ^
2.     --db-cluster-identifier {{my-db-cluster}} ^
3.     --engine aurora-postgresql ^
4.     --enable-cloudwatch-logs-exports postgresql
```

**Example**  
Il comando seguente modifica un cluster Aurora PostgreSQL DB esistente per pubblicare i file di registro nei registri. CloudWatch Il valore `--cloudwatch-logs-export-configuration` è un oggetto JSON. La chiave per questo oggetto è `EnableLogTypes` e il relativo valore è `postgresql` e `instance`.  
Per Linux, macOS o Unix:  

```
1. aws rds modify-db-cluster \
2.     --db-cluster-identifier {{my-db-cluster}} \
3.     --cloudwatch-logs-export-configuration '{"EnableLogTypes":["postgresql","instance"]}'
```
Per Windows:  

```
1. aws rds modify-db-cluster ^
2.     --db-cluster-identifier {{my-db-cluster}} ^
3.     --cloudwatch-logs-export-configuration '{\"EnableLogTypes\":[\"postgresql\",\"instance\"]}'
```
Quando usi il prompt comandi di Windows, non devi inserire le doppie virgolette (") nel codice JSON precedendole con il backslash (\\).

**Example**  
L'esempio seguente modifica un cluster Aurora PostgreSQL DB esistente per disabilitare la pubblicazione dei file di registro in Logs. CloudWatch Il valore `--cloudwatch-logs-export-configuration` è un oggetto JSON. La chiave per questo oggetto è `DisableLogTypes` e il relativo valore è `postgresql` e `instance`.  
Per Linux, macOS o Unix:  

```
aws rds modify-db-cluster \
    --db-cluster-identifier {{mydbinstance}} \
    --cloudwatch-logs-export-configuration '{"DisableLogTypes":["postgresql","instance"]}'
```
Per Windows:  

```
aws rds modify-db-cluster ^
    --db-cluster-identifier {{mydbinstance}} ^
    --cloudwatch-logs-export-configuration "{\"DisableLogTypes\":[\"postgresql\",\"instance\"]}"
```
Quando usi il prompt comandi di Windows, non devi inserire le doppie virgolette (") nel codice JSON precedendole con il backslash (\\).

## API RDS
<a name="AuroraPostgreSQL.CloudWatch.API"></a>

Puoi attivare l'opzione Log export (Esportazione log) per iniziare a pubblicare i registri di Aurora PostgreSQL con l’API RDS. A questo scopo, esegui l'operazione [ModifyDBCluster](https://docs.aws.amazon.com/AmazonRDS/latest/APIReference/API_ModifyDBCluster.html) con le seguenti opzioni: 
+ `DBClusterIdentifier` - L'identificatore del cluster di database.
+ `CloudwatchLogsExportConfiguration`— L'impostazione di configurazione per i tipi di log da abilitare per l'esportazione in Logs for the DB cluster. CloudWatch 

Puoi anche pubblicare i log Aurora MySQL con l'API RDS eseguendo una delle seguenti operazioni dell'API RDS: 
+ [CreateDBCluster](https://docs.aws.amazon.com/AmazonRDS/latest/APIReference/API_CreateDBCluster.html)
+ [RestoreDBClusterFromS3](https://docs.aws.amazon.com/AmazonRDS/latest/APIReference/API_RestoreDBClusterFromS3.html)
+ [RestoreDBClusterFromSnapshot](https://docs.aws.amazon.com/AmazonRDS/latest/APIReference/API_RestoreDBClusterFromSnapshot.html)
+ [RestoreDBClusterToPointInTime](https://docs.aws.amazon.com/AmazonRDS/latest/APIReference/API_RestoreDBClusterToPointInTime.html)

Esegui l'operazione dell'API RDS con i seguenti parametri: 
+ `DBClusterIdentifier`— – L'identificatore del cluster DB.
+ `Engine`— – Il motore di database.
+ `EnableCloudwatchLogsExports`— L'impostazione di configurazione per i tipi di log da abilitare per l'esportazione in CloudWatch Logs for the DB cluster.

Potrebbero essere necessari altri parametri a seconda del AWS CLI comando eseguito.